I am trying to configure an HP PhotoSmart 1000 printer for USB.

I currently have this printer set up as a parallel printer.

I am running 2.2.19 Kernel.

>From the various documentation sources (I wish they would put
everything in one place) I have done the following...

1. Created the  /dev/usb/lp0 device

2. Mounted /proc/bus/usb

3. Installed modules  usbcore   usb-ohci  and   printer

4. Changed printer entry in  /etc/printcap to use  /dev/usb/lp0
   instead of /dev/lp0

5. Restarted  lpd
